Previous projects include:

St Davids 2 Cardiff City Centre
A £660,000 landmark sculpture for Land Securities in Cardiff’s city centre,
with artist Jean Bernard Métais.

Cwm Taf NHS trust public art commission

Phase 1 = £100,000:
Martin Donlin – Glass wall
Howard Bowcott – Courtyard slate seating
Joss Smith – Stone carvings on entrance wall

Phase 2 = £100,000
Salina Somalya – Chapel and Mortuary room artworks
Ailsa Magnus and Ian Randall – Courtyard sculpture
Heather Parnell, David Mackie and Andy Rowe – Stairwell artworks

 
South Wales Police Headquarters new build
£75,000 commission Police with artists Renn and Thacker.

Cardiff Council £30,000 gate for Cardiff’s busy Queens street with Andrew Small.

ARUP and WAG: A public art strategy for a new M4 bypass with artist Jeroen van Weston.

Waterfront Museum Swansea £70,000 seating – Gordon Young. William Wilkinsons new build Museum.

Waterfront Museum Swansea Temporary artworks with Matt Cook, David Hastie and Sans Facon

Psychology Department at Cardiff University

 £110,000 Peter Randall-Page (Ceramics)

Senedd artworks - Richard Harris, Danny Lane, Alex Beleschenko, and Martin Richman. A Richard Rogers building.

Aberafan Seafront Markers – Andy Rowe £196,000

Oriel Kyffin Williams artwork £25,000 Michael Scheuermann
